On Wednesday night, police officers responded to an armed carjacking in North County.
An adult female was robbed of her vehicle and personal possessions at gunpoint near the 10000 block of Nevile Walk in St. Louis.
The victim was carjacked while she attempting to enter her residence.
According to the St. Louis County Police Department, the victim was not harmed.
A few hours later, officers from the St. Louis County Police from the City of Jennings Precinct noticed the vehicle four miles south and attempted a traffic stop. The carjacked vehicle fled when the 18-year-old suspect crashed the vehicle into a brick wall near Highway 70 eastbound entrance.
According to a press release, the victim’s vehicle and firearm were recovered.
